牛津词典

    verb

    • 集权控制;实行集中
      to give the control of a country or an organization to a group of people in one particular place
      1. a highly centralized system of government
        高度中央集权的政府体制

    柯林斯词典

      in BRIT, also use 英国英语亦用 centralise

    • VERB 使权力中央化;对…集权控制
      Tocentralizea country, state, or organization means to create a system in which one central group of people gives instructions to regional groups.
      1. In the mass production era multinational firms tended to centralize their operations...
        在大规模生产的时代,跨国公司往往实行集权化经营。
      2. The economy of the times made it difficult to support centralized rule.
        当时的经济状况不利于实行集权统治。
